拱形椎弓根螺钉钢板内固定治疗腰椎爆裂型骨折69例 被引量:3

Treatment of the Lumbar Burst Fractures by Fixing the Arched Pedicle Screw Plate(Report of 69 Cases)

摘要 目的 探讨腰椎爆裂骨折的治疗方法。方法 采用Steffee钢板折弯成 2 0°~ 30°拱形 (弧形 ) ,利用拱形钢板与脊柱后凸畸形之间凸面的失偶现象产生折顶过伸复位与内固定 ,同时采取腰椎板两侧开窗减压和“夹心式”加压植骨。结果 完成 6 9例 ,随访 1~ 7年 ,平均 3 3年 ,术前椎体前缘高度平均 5 7 2 % ,术后 2周平均 91 4% ,手术一年后平均 85 7% ;术前椎体后缘高度平均 73 8% ,术后 2周平均 97 2 % ,手术一年后平均 88 1%。Cobb角术前上腰椎 (L1-3)平均 2 3° ,术后平均 6°;下腰椎 (L4 ,5)术前平均 2° ,术后腰椎生理前凸平均恢复为 18°。神经损伤在下腰椎骨折的病例中恢复较好。结论 拱形椎弓根钢板对脊椎后柱产生过伸折顶复位的力学支点 ,使三柱产生均匀的前凸撑开 ,降低了前柱和中柱对螺钉的压缩负荷。开窗减压减少腰椎后部结构的损伤 ,夹心式加压植骨提高了脊柱融合的质量。术后短期内椎体平均高度矫正满意 ,钢板疲劳变形与内固定松动是导致术后远期椎体高度丢失的主要原因。 Objective To find the way for treatment of the burst fractures of lumbar vertebra Methods Using Steffee steel plate bent to arched 20°~30° Making the arch pedicle screw plate aganist kyplotic deformity of lumbar spine fracture that osteoclastic reduction and internal fixation take place Meanwhile bilateral fenestration reducing pressure for spinal canal and pressed sandwich grafts were adopted Results Sixty-nine cases were followed-up for one to seven years The average heigh of the preoperative vertebra body anterior border is 57 2% Two weeks after operation is 91 4%,one year after operation is 85 7% The average height of the preoperative verteberal body posterior border is 73 8% Two weeks after operation the average height is 97 2%,and 88 1% one year after operation The average Cobb′s angle of the superior lumbar vertebra(L 1-3 )before operation is 23° The average angle is 6°after operation The average angle of the lower lumbar vertebra(L 4,5 )is 2° before operation,after operation the lumbar physiologic lordosis is 18° Neural function in this cases of the lower lumbar spine injures has been restored better Conclusion The arched pedicle screw plate caused the mechanics supporting point which has been stretched and bent for dislocation reduction and provided symmetric three-column lordotic distraction,reduced the pressed load to the screw from the frant and middle columns The fenestration reducing pressure lessened the injure from the posterior structure of the lumbar vertebra The pressed sandwich grafts increased the quality of spinal fusion After operation the corrected average vertebral height is satisfactory in the short term The shape-change of plate due to metal fatigue and loosing of the fixed screw caused the loss of the vertebral height in the long term after operation
